Where is the suburb of Parkinson?

City of Brisbane

Parkinson is a residential suburb on the southern municipal boundary of the City of Brisbane. Immediately south of the boundary is Logan City’s suburbs of Browns Plains and Hillcrest. Parkinson was formally named in 1972 after Henry Parkinson, a railway engineer.

Is Parkinson a suburb of Brisbane?

Parkinson is an outer southern suburb in the City of Brisbane, Queensland, Australia. In the 2016 census, Parkinson had a population of 10,878 people.

Is calamvale a good suburb to invest?

If you are looking for an investment property, consider houses in Calamvale rent out for $550 PW with an annual rental yield of 3.5% and units rent for $430 PW with a rental yield of 5.4%. Based on five years of sales, Calamvale has seen a compound growth rate of 28.6% for houses and 21.3% for units.

Where should I not buy in QLD?

They included the Queensland towns Moranbah, Blackwater, Moura and Emerald, with central Rockhampton – a popular market for FIFO workers – also flagged as “risky” due to an oversupply of units. Moranbah is on the list of no-go zones for property investors in 2021.

Is Kuraby a good suburb investment?

If you are looking for an investment property, consider houses in Kuraby rent out for $555 PW with an annual rental yield of 3.8% and units rent for $390 PW with a rental yield of 6.2%. Based on five years of sales, Kuraby has seen a compound growth rate of 21.7% for houses and 24.7% for units.
